    Who is your favourite Spurs player? That is who you should collect, in my opinion. Most cards go down, not up, after a player's rookie season. People focus too much on investment potential that they think someone might have and may make money on a card or two but generally are unsuccessful(don't make any money or lose money), especially in this economy.

    Zeppelin - that is true about the Spurs. I used to like the Suns a little (S. Nash is from Canada too) and hate how the Suns beat them in the playoffs mainly because they were better coached and ran more set plays. The defense and dirty play of Bowen and Horry's hipcheck on Nash helped a little too(anyone have a pic of his broken nose - looks like a Cdn. hockey player).

    I used to like the Spurs a little when they had David Robinson(one of the best players and people of his era). Personally I like Ginobilli. He has been called the anti-Spur because of his flair. He is an explosive player and often overlooked or underrated(overused term but that is how I see it). Duncan is great fundamentally but not a very exciting player and his cards are a little expensive, especially his auto's. Parker is an excellent, slightly underrated or under-recognized player but I do not like what I have read about his snotty French attitude with the fans. As whalechaser said his cards (and Ginobilli's) are not very expensive relative to his status. Playing in a small market, being a foreigner (foreign player) and his relative lack of a large fan base are probably why.

    Of the two I would go with George Hill. I like the way he plays and I think he has a little more upside. I just saw a clip yesterday on NBA.com of him stealing the ball from Kobe and going for a dunk. Apparently he is Poppovich's favourite player. The Spurs made a wise move to pick Blair up in the second round. People did not expect him to last that long in the draft. Blair basically does not have any anterior cruciate ligaments remaining (mostly scar tissue now) because of injury and surgery (strange as that might sound). He is also a little undersized though his long wingspan and big body help compensate.
